Title: Chikako Nakamura: Innovator in Biomass Treatment and Contact Lens Solutions
Introduction
Chikako Nakamura is a prominent inventor based in Nagoya, Japan. She has made significant contributions to the fields of biomass treatment and contact lens solutions. With a total of 3 patents, her work reflects a commitment to innovation and environmental sustainability.
Latest Patents
Nakamura's latest patents include a method of treating biomass, which aims to reduce water-polluting substances and suppress the production of malodorous gases and greenhouse gases. This method also decreases the nitrogen content in compost or livestock bedding, allowing for the efficient treatment of nitrogen-containing biomass at high temperatures. Additionally, she has developed a highly safe liquid preparation for contact lenses that contains a polyamine with a high antibacterial effect, even at low concentrations.
